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

[SOLUCIONADO] Longblob al maximo

Estas en el tema de Longblob al maximo en el foro de Mysql en Foros del Web. pienso guardar datos de 4 gigabytes MAXIMO y pienso almacenarlos en LONGBLOB ¿Como AUMENTAR AL MAXIMO LONGBLOB A LA HORA DE HACER MI TABLA ? ...
  #1 (permalink)  
Antiguo 19/04/2013, 23:10
 
Fecha de Ingreso: abril-2013
Mensajes: 19
Antigüedad: 11 años
Puntos: 0
Longblob al maximo

pienso guardar datos de 4 gigabytes MAXIMO
y pienso almacenarlos en LONGBLOB

¿Como AUMENTAR AL MAXIMO LONGBLOB A LA HORA DE HACER MI TABLA ?

Intente hacer esto en el query LONGBLOB(4294967295) pero no funciona

QUIERO QUE LONGBLOB GUARDE DATOS DE 4 GB

GRACIAS
  #2 (permalink)  
Antiguo 20/04/2013, 00:53
sjj
 
Fecha de Ingreso: octubre-2008
Mensajes: 213
Antigüedad: 15 años, 6 meses
Puntos: 12
Respuesta: Longblob al maximo

¿Definiste el campo como longblob a la hora de crear la tabla? ¿Podrías mostrarnos la estructura?
  #3 (permalink)  
Antiguo 20/04/2013, 04:34
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: Longblob al maximo

¿Tuviste en cuenta las especificaciones del manual de referencia?
Código BASH:
Ver original
  1. Tipo de columna          Almacenamiento requerido
  2. TINYBLOB, TINYTEXT      L+1 byte, donde L < 2^8
  3. BLOB, TEXT              L+2 bytes, donde L < 2^16
  4. MEDIUMBLOB, MEDIUMTEXT  L+3 bytes, donde L < 2^24
  5. LONGBLOB, LONGTEXT      L+4 bytes, donde L < 2^32
Es decir, el valor debe ser algo menor...
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)
  #4 (permalink)  
Antiguo 20/04/2013, 09:32
 
Fecha de Ingreso: abril-2013
Mensajes: 19
Antigüedad: 11 años
Puntos: 0
Respuesta: Longblob al maximo

Bueno ya hice mi tabla pero como alterar LONGBLOB AL MAXIMO

ALTER TABLE `usuarios` CHANGE `archivo` LONGBLOB NOT NULL

Intente esto

ALTER TABLE `usuarios` CHANGE `archivo` LONGBLOB(4294967295) NOT NULL
pero NO funciona

¿Como altero mi longblob para agregarlo al maximo claro que pueda guardar datos de 4gigabytes?

Gracias

Última edición por yuliux; 20/04/2013 a las 10:05
  #5 (permalink)  
Antiguo 20/04/2013, 10:59
Avatar de g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: Longblob al maximo

Si me he documentado correctamente, el problema es que estás pensando que tienes que definir la longitud. Y eso es incorrecto, porque la longitud tiene un máximo determiando, pero no especificación. Es decir, puedes almacenar hasta cierta cantidad, pero no puedes modificar eso.
En otras palabras, cuando la defines como LONGBLOB ya la estás definiendo como de hasta $ Gb, porque esa es la capacidad máxima, de datos variables que es capaz de contener.
Simplemente estás perdiendo el tiempo.
Créala como LONGBLOB y olvídate del resto.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)

Etiquetas: Ninguno
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 17:10.